Road Trip: Driving from Corpus Christi, Texas to Grand Isle, Louisiana

If you're planning a road trip from Corpus Christi, Texas to Grand Isle, Louisiana, you might be wondering about the best route to take and how long the drive will take. There are a few different options for driving between these two cities, and the driving time can vary based on traffic patterns and the route you choose. Let's break it down to make your road trip planning a little easier.

Fastest and Slowest Routes

The fastest route from Corpus Christi to Grand Isle is via I-37 N and I-10 E, which covers approximately 340 miles and takes around 5.5 to 6 hours to drive. However, if you're looking for a more scenic drive or want to avoid major highways, you could take the slower route along the Gulf Coast. This route covers about 370 miles and can take around 7 to 8 hours to drive, depending on the specific roads you take.

Distance and Time

Regardless of the route you choose, the driving distance between Corpus Christi and Grand Isle is approximately 340-370 miles. This distance, in combination with the roads and traffic patterns, determines the estimated driving time.

Traffic Patterns

The driving time can also be affected by traffic patterns, especially as you approach larger cities along the route. During peak traffic times, such as rush hour or holiday weekends, the drive can take longer due to increased congestion on the roads. On the other hand, during low traffic times, such as late at night or early in the morning, the drive may be faster and more straightforward.

In conclusion, the time it takes to drive from Corpus Christi, Texas to Grand Isle, Louisiana can vary based on the route you choose and the traffic patterns you encounter. If you're aiming for a quicker drive, the fastest route via I-37 N and I-10 E is your best bet. However, if you prefer a more leisurely drive and have the time to spare, the Gulf Coast route might be a better choice. Be sure to consider traffic patterns when planning your departure time, and don't forget to enjoy the journey!
